About
We are interested in contributing to Horizon Europe projects focused on New Approach Methodologies (NAMs) as a technology and AI partner. First Line Software and Clinovera bring experience in building robust digital backbonesthat support modelling, data-driven analysis and regulatory-ready research workflows.
Our expertise includes:
-
scalable research data platforms,
-
AI/ML pipelines for modelling, interpretation and decision support,
-
reproducibility, auditability and FAIR data principles,
-
cloud-based infrastructures enabling cross-institutional collaboration.
We aim to ensure that NAMs are supported by sustainable and reusable digital solutions, rather than isolated prototypes, and that AI is embedded responsibly and transparently. We are particularly interested in roles involving platform implementation, AI strategy and long-term operational readiness.
